Highest Education Level

Crisis Therapists in Washington, NJ offer the following education background
Master's Degree
69.5%
Bachelor's Degree
20.0%
Doctorate Degree
6.1%
Associate's Degree
2.1%
High School or GED
1.1%
Vocational Degree or Certification
1.0%
Some College
0.2%
Some High School
0.1%
